1.Expert consensus on oral corticosteroid use and tapering in severe asthma management
Joo-Hee KIM ; Noeul KANG ; Sung-Yoon KANG ; Da Woon SIM ; So-Young PARK ; Jong-Sook PARK ; Hyun LEE ; Hyun Jung JIN ; Woo-Jung SONG ; So Ri KIM ; Sang-Heon KIM
Allergy, Asthma & Respiratory Disease 2025;13(1):12-21
Systemic corticosteroids play an essential role in the management of asthma. During acute exacerbation, the short-term use of systemic corticosteroids is recommended. For patients with uncontrolled asthma and severe asthma, long-term and low-dose oral corticosteroids (OCS) have frequently been advocated. However, both short-term and long-term use of systemic corticosteroids carry the risk of adverse events (AEs), including various morbidities and even mortality. Despite recent progress in adult severe asthma management and the availability of new treatment options, the current domestic guidelines for asthma do not provide specific recommendations for oral corticosteroid tapering in patients with severe asthma. Therefore, the task force team of the severe asthma working group in the Korean Academy of Allergy, Asthma, and Clinical Immunology has proposed a tapering protocol for systemic corticosteroid use in severe asthma. This includes practical recommendations for monitoring OCS-related AE, particularly for adrenal insufficiency and osteoporosis, which suggests corticosteroid-sparing strategies that include alternative therapies, modifying treatable traits, timely specialist assessment, and shared decision-making with patients. However, further real-world research and collaboration with doctors from primary and academic institutes, patients, and policymakers are necessary to establish an OCS stewardship approach. This should include realistic OCS-tapering strategies for patients with severe asthma using regular OCS, education, and campaigns for patients, the public, and healthcare providers about the burden of severe asthma, as well as improving timely access to specialized severe asthma services for optimal management.

6.The Association of Smoking Status with Diabetic Microvascular Complications in Korean Patients with Type 2 Diabetes
Yongin CHO ; Hye-Sun PARK ; Da Hea SEO ; Seong Hee AHN ; Seongbin HONG ; Young Ju SUH ; Suk CHON ; Jeong-Taek WOO ; Sei Hyun BAIK ; Kwan Woo LEE ; So Hun KIM
Yonsei Medical Journal 2024;65(8):427-433
Purpose:
Few studies have investigated the association between smoking and microvascular complications in the Asian population with type 2 diabetes mellitus (T2DM). We aimed to investigate the relationship between smoking status and microvascular complications in Korean patients with T2DM.
Materials and Methods:
From the Korean National Diabetes Program cohort, we included 2316 Korean male with T2DM who had baseline clinical information available, including their smoking status, and underwent diabetic complication studies.
Results:
Compared to non-smokers, current smokers had higher odds of any-microvascular complications [adjusted odds ratio (aOR) 1.45, 95% confidence interval (CI) 1.07–1.97, p=0.016]. The odds of neuropathy were significantly higher; however, the odds of retinopathy were significantly lower in current smokers than in nonsmokers (all p<0.05). Among those who underwent repeated complication tests after 3 years, the risk of newly developed retinopathy was significantly increased in ex-smokers [aOR 3.77 (95% CI 1.61–8.87), p=0.002]. Within ex-smokers, long smoking duration and smoking cessation within the recent 5 years were associated with an increased risk of newly developed retinopathy (all p<0.05).
Conclusion
Male smokers had higher odds of having overall diabetic microvascular complications, including neuropathy. However, the odds of having retinopathy were significantly lower among current smokers. More attention and research are needed regarding the increased risk of retinopathy development in ex-smokers who have recently stopped smoking after a long history of smoking.
7.Bronchogenic Cyst Occurring at the Postauricular Area: A Case Report and Literature Review
Da-Hyun KANG ; Ji-Hoon LIM ; Soon-Hyo KWON ; Woo-Young SIM ; Bark-Lynn LEW
Korean Journal of Dermatology 2023;61(8):518-521
Bronchogenic cysts develop from tracheal diverticula or abnormal budding of the anterior foregut during embryological development. The most common extrapulmonary site of such cysts is the mediastinum; however, remote locations such as the lingual, intra-abdominal, and cutaneous regions have also been reported. Moreover, the postauricular location is an uncommon site for this entity. An 11-year-old boy visited our hospital with a long-standing mass in the postauricular area. Ultrasonography revealed a well-circumscribed anechoic nodule measuring 1.02×1.03 cm in size with posterior enhancement. The lesion was then completely excised. Pathological examination revealed a cystic lesion lined with ciliated pseudostratified columnar epithelium, consistent with a bronchogenic cyst. The patient had no local recurrence at 6th month follow-up. Herein, we report the first case of a bronchogenic cyst that developed in the postauricular area, and provide a review of the literature on cutaneous bronchogenic cysts.
8.Clinical Applications of the Microbiome in Obstetrics
Seung Yeon PYEON ; Da Young KANG ; So Young KIM ; Sun Woo CHOI ; Moon Yeon HWANG ; Young Joo LEE
Neonatal Medicine 2023;30(4):89-95
Human microbiome refers to the genetic material of approximately 1013 microorganisms present in the human body. These microbiomes interact significantly with the physiological, metabolic, and immune systems, particularly during pregnancy. Microbiome dysbiosis in pregnant women and their fetuses is associated with obstetric complications and poor neonatal outcomes. Oral and gut microbiomes can influence the placenta, uterus, and fetus via hematogenous translocation. Through ascending translocation, vaginal microbiota can directly affect the uterine environment. Current research focuses on the presence of the placental microbiome, which is characterized by low biomass. However, more well-controlled studies are required to specifically address the contamination issues. Use of antibiotics during pregnancy and the mode of delivery, specifically cesarean section, have been linked to the establishment of the neonatal gut microbiome. Probiotic supplementation may be beneficial during pregnancy, particularly for women receiving antibiotic treatment.
9.Relative Effectiveness of COVID-19 Vaccination in Healthcare Workers:3-Dose Versus 2-Dose Vaccination
Sung Ran KIM ; Hyeon Jeong KANG ; Hye Rin JEONG ; Su Yeon JANG ; Jae Eun LEE ; Da Eun KIM ; Hae Ry LEE ; Min Hee CHO ; Ji Yun NOH ; Hee Jin CHEONG ; Woo Joo KIM ; Joon Young SONG
Journal of Korean Medical Science 2022;37(35):e267-
The omicron variant of severe acute respiratory syndrome coronavirus 2 (SARS-CoV-2) is known to have high infectivity and is more likely to evade vaccine immunity. However, booster vaccination is expected to strengthen cross-reactive immunity, thereby increasing the vaccine effectiveness (VE). This study aimed to evaluate the relative VE of the 3-dose (booster) vaccination compared with the 2-dose primary series vaccination in healthcare workers during omicron variant-dominant periods. During the omicron-dominant period from February 1, 2022 to February 28, 2022, a 1:1 matched case-control study was conducted.Healthcare workers with positive SARS-CoV-2 test results were classified as positive cases, whereas those with negative results served as controls. Compared with the 2-dose primary series vaccination, booster vaccination with mRNA vaccine showed moderate VE (53.1%).However, in multivariate analysis including the time elapsed after vaccination, the significant VE disappeared, reflecting the impact of recent vaccination rather than the third dose itself.
10.Neoadjuvant Immunotherapy Following Definitive Surgical Treatment for Locoregionally Advanced Head and Neck Cancer: Perioperative Complication and Surgical Outcomes
Ju Ha PARK ; Young Min PARK ; Da Hee KIM ; Se-Heon KIM ; Hye Ryun KIM ; Yoon Woo KOH
Korean Journal of Otolaryngology - Head and Neck Surgery 2022;65(10):610-616
Background and Objectives:
We analyzed surgical outcomes, perioperative complications, and mortality in head and neck squamous cell carcinoma (HNSCC) in patients who underwent curative surgery following neoadjuvant immunotherapy.Subjects and Method The records of 36 HNSCC patients who underwent curative surgery with neoadjuvant immunotherapy and 69 HNSCC patients who received neoadjuvant chemotherapy were analyzed.
Results:
The average operation time was 315 minutes, and the average bleeding volume was 167 cc. The average length of hospital stay was 21 days. When evaluating surgical margin status, we found 24 patients (66.6%) who exhibited a negative margin. We found no case where surgery was impossible due to progression of the lesion during neoadjuvant immunotherapy. Compared to the neoadjuvant chemotherapy group, neoadjuvant immunotherapy group showed acceptable perioperative safety and complication profile. The postoperative complication rate was 19.4% in the neoadjuvant immunotherapy group and 13.0% in the neoadjuvant chemotherapy group (p=0.386). There were no serious complications during the recovery period after surgery or instances of death due to complications.
Conclusion
In HNSCC patients, there was no increase in the incidence of complications or mortality related to curative surgery after neoadjuvant immunotherapy.
